Overview
E*TRADE from Morgan Stanley is a comprehensive mobile brokerage application designed for self-directed investing, active trading, and personal banking. The application is built to accommodate a wide spectrum of users, ranging from beginners looking for mutual funds to professional options traders who require advanced multi-leg order entry.
The application's trading engine offers commission-free online trades for US-listed stocks, ETFs, and options. Users can access real-time streaming market quotes, professional technical analysis charting, watchlists, and research screeners. For fundamental research, E*TRADE includes a live Bloomberg TV video feed directly within the app, helping traders stay informed about market-moving news.
On the banking side, the app supports high-yield savings accounts, mobile check deposit, and Zelle integration. The option execution module is designed for quick order entry, featuring pre-populated option chain data based on the chosen strategy.
However, user feedback highlights stability concerns. The app is prone to memory leaks that can cause the UI to freeze during periods of high market volatility, occasionally requiring a complete restart to execute trades. There are also visual bugs, such as small font sizes on certain screens and cost-basis calculation discrepancies in portfolio summaries.

FAQs
What are the transaction costs associated with E*TRADE?
Online stock, ETF, and options trades are commission-free, though standard regulatory fees and a $0.65 fee per options contract still apply.
Can checking accounts be linked to trading accounts in the app?
Yes, the app supports direct fund transfers, check imaging deposits, and Zelle integration.
Is options trading supported in the mobile app?
Yes, E*TRADE features a dedicated options trade ticket designed for executing single and multi-leg option strategies.
How can a user resolve interface freezes during a trade?
If the app freezes, the user should force close and restart the application or log in via a desktop browser to manage active positions.
Does the app provide real-time market data?
Yes, the application provides streaming quotes and real-time portfolio updates to active account holders.
